How does better sleep hygiene raise energy levels?
Sleep remains the most influential determinant of daytime energy: studies consistently link adequate, well-timed sleep to improved alertness, cognitive performance and mood. Basic sleep hygiene — regular bed and wake times, minimizing evening screen light, and creating a cool, dark sleeping environment — supports circadian rhythm optimization and makes 7–9 hours of restorative sleep more attainable. Short, strategic naps (15–30 minutes) can temporarily boost alertness without impairing nighttime sleep for most people. Which nutrition and hydration strategies reliably boost daytime energy?
Nutrition for energy focuses on steady blood glucose, sufficient micronutrients and adequate fluid balance. Evidence favors meals combining complex carbohydrates, lean protein and healthy fats to prevent rapid glucose spikes and crashes that lead to mid-day tiredness. Iron, vitamin B12 and vitamin D deficiencies are common contributors to fatigue; routine screening and correction when indicated can improve vitality. Hydration is also essential: even mild dehydration (1–2% body weight loss) impairs concentration and increases perceived effort. Moderating added sugars and spacing caffeine earlier in the day help maintain consistent energy without disrupting sleep. These are pragmatic, evidence-aligned energy-boosting habits rather than short-lived stimulants.
What kind of physical activity most effectively increases daily vigor?
Regular physical activity is among the most reproducible modifiers of daytime energy. Moderate-intensity aerobic exercise ( brisk walking, cycling) for 20–30 minutes most days has been linked to reduced fatigue and increased subjective energy in both healthy adults and clinical populations. Short bouts of movement during prolonged sitting—standing breaks, 5–10 minute walks, or brief resistance exercises—also improve alertness and metabolic markers that support steady energy. High-intensity intervals can provide a rapid boost but may require recovery and are not necessary to achieve meaningful gains. Incorporating a mix of movement into your daily vitality routines is one of the most accessible and durable interventions for improving energy.
How do stress reduction and mindfulness change perceived energy?
Chronic stress and poor emotional regulation drain cognitive resources and increase fatigue. Mindful breathing exercises, progressive muscle relaxation and brief guided mindfulness practices reduce physiological arousal and subjective exhaustion in randomized trials. Even five minutes of focused breathwork can lower cortisol and sympathetic activity enough to improve perceived energy and cognitive clarity. Stress reduction techniques also improve sleep quality and recovery over time, creating a positive feedback loop for sustained vitality. These stress reduction techniques complement other practices—sleep, nutrition and movement—to create more consistent daily energy.
How can aligning routines with your circadian rhythm stabilize energy throughout the day?
Circadian rhythm optimization is about timing behaviors to your internal clock: consistent sleep-wake cycles, morning light exposure, timed meals and appropriately scheduled activity. Research shows that regular timing of sleep and meals supports metabolic efficiency and daytime alertness, while erratic schedules increase daytime sleepiness and metabolic strain. For most adults, exposing yourself to natural light soon after waking, avoiding bright screens before bed and keeping meal timing consistent helps synchronize internal rhythms. Small, routine adjustments—like a morning walk or a low-light wind-down hour—can markedly reduce energy variability across days.
Practical steps to combine these practices into a busy schedule
Start with one change for two weeks: commit to a consistent wake time, add a 20-minute mid-morning walk, or schedule a 5-minute breathing break after lunch. Track perceived energy on a simple scale each evening to evaluate progress and adjust. Use environmental cues—placing workout clothes where you’ll see them, setting a glass of water by your desk, or turning lights down an hour before bed—to make new habits easier. The most sustainable plan emphasizes measurable, incremental improvements rather than perfection, blending sleep hygiene, nutrition for energy, moderate exercise plans, mindful breathing exercises and circadian alignment into a personalized daily routine.
